I was walking around my neighborhood the other day and in the middle of the street I saw a ceiling medallion, it was trash day so I picked it up, brought it home, cleaned it up and then I did this...

After I cleaned it up I knew I was going to paint it because it was plain white and I'm in color mode so I started to paint... then I thought, "Wait, what am I going to do with this? I don't need a ceiling medallion or an umbrella stand topicon ."
Well, I'll just see what it looks like after I paint it.
All the painting is done, now what? Maybe I'll put it outside... what about some lights? I have all kinds of different colors and types. Here are a few I was thinking about.

No , I decided to add glass gems in red and a small mirror! It sparkles in the light! I love finding things like this and making them pretty!
I'm not sure where I'll hang it yet, probably outside. My piles are getting smaller- still on the purge!
